Why Fence Post Concrete Anchor Is Necessary
I’ve found that a fence post concrete anchor is necessary because it gives the post a solid base that keeps the whole fence stable. Without it, the post can shift over time from wind, rain, or soil movement. When I want a fence to stay straight and strong, I know the concrete anchor helps hold everything firmly in place.
My experience has shown me that concrete also helps protect the post from leaning, sinking, or loosening after heavy weather. It creates a stronger connection between the ground and the post, which is especially important for tall fences or posts that carry extra weight. That extra support makes a big difference in how long the fence lasts.
I also like that using concrete around fence posts gives me peace of mind. I don’t have to worry as much about repairs or replacements later because the post is less likely to fail. For me, that makes fence post concrete anchor not just helpful, but necessary for a durable fence.
My Buying Guides on Fence Post Concrete Anchor
What I Look for First
When I shop for a fence post concrete anchor, I first think about how well it will hold the post in place over time. I want something that gives strong support, resists movement, and works well with the type of fence I’m building. If the anchor is weak or the wrong size, I know the whole fence can become unstable.
Material Quality
In my experience, material quality matters a lot. I usually look for anchors made from galvanized steel, heavy-duty metal, or other corrosion-resistant materials. Since these anchors are often exposed to moisture and weather, I prefer something that won’t rust quickly or weaken after a few seasons.
Compatibility with Fence Posts
I always check whether the anchor matches the size and shape of my fence post. Some anchors are made for wood posts, while others work better with metal posts. I find it important to measure the post before buying so I don’t end up with an anchor that is too loose or too tight.
Ease of Installation
I like products that are easy to install without needing too many special tools. A good fence post concrete anchor should save me time and effort during setup. If the product comes with clear instructions and a simple design, I consider that a big advantage.
Strength and Stability
For me, the main purpose of an anchor is stability. I look for one that can handle wind, pressure, and long-term use without shifting. If I’m installing a fence in an area with soft soil or harsh weather, I pay even more attention to how strong the anchor is.
Weather Resistance
I always think about the climate where the fence will be installed. In my experience, a concrete anchor should stand up to rain, heat, cold, and moisture. I prefer anchors that are designed to resist corrosion and cracking so I don’t have to replace them too soon.
Price vs. Value
I don’t always choose the cheapest option. Instead, I compare price with durability, quality, and performance. Sometimes paying a little more upfront saves me money later because I won’t need repairs or replacements as often.
Customer Reviews
Before I buy, I like to read customer reviews. They help me understand how the anchor performs in real-world use. I pay attention to comments about installation, strength, and long-term durability because those details often tell me more than the product description alone.
